How to Apply for a Medical Visa to India

Introduction 

India has become one of the world’s most preferred destinations for medical tourism — offering advanced healthcare, expert doctors, and affordable treatments. To receive medical care in India, international patients are required to obtain a Medical Visa (M-Visa). Here’s a detailed guide on how to apply, documents required, and the step-by-step process. 

Step 1: Check Eligibility for a Medical Visa 

You are eligible to apply for an Indian Medical Visa if you are: 

  • Seeking treatment at a recognized hospital, wellness center, or healthcare facility in India. 
  • Undergoing treatment for serious ailments such as heart disorders, organ transplants, neurosurgery, joint replacement, or cancer care. 
  • Accompanied by up to two attendants (family members) who can apply for a Medical Attendant Visa

Step 2: Gather Required Documents 

Before starting your application, make sure you have the following: 

  • valid passport (with at least 6 months validity and 2 blank pages). 
  • Recent passport-size photos. 
  • Completed Visa Application Form (available online). 
  • Letter from the hospital in India confirming your appointment and treatment details. 
  • Medical documents/reports from your home country. 
  • Proof of financial means (bank statements or sponsor letter). 
  • Return flight ticket (optional but recommended). 

Step 3: Apply Online 

Visit the official Indian Visa Application Portal (https://indianvisaonline.gov.in) and: 

  1. Select “Medical Visa” as your visa type. 
  1. Fill in your personal and travel details accurately. 
  1. Upload your documents and photograph. 
  1. Pay the visa fee online. 

After submitting, print the completed application and visit the nearest Indian Embassy or Consulate with your documents for verification. 

Step 4: Visa Processing & Approval 

The processing time usually takes 3–5 working days, depending on your country and the embassy’s workload. Once approved, you’ll receive a visa sticker on your passport, usually valid for up to 60 days and extendable upon medical recommendation. 

Step 5: Travel and Register in India 

Upon arrival in India: 

  • You must register with the FRRO (Foreigners Regional Registration Office) within 14 days if your stay exceeds 180 days. 
  • Carry all your medical and visa documents at all times.
